Update on Tower Hamlets College strike - 10/9/09

Img_2822-thumb

Over 250 teachers at Tower Hamlets College are in day 10 of an indefinite strike against cuts in courses and jobs.

A mass meeting of 160 strikers today reaffirmed our decision for all out strike. The strike seems to becoming more rather than less solid. Many people have joined the union and the strike at the Poplar (6th form) site and a few members who were working at another site came out this w…
